“I . . . lost time, didn’t I?” Eli turned his face away as shame crept over him.

It had been a long time since he’d fugued out. Years, actually, otherwise his family would never have let him leave home for college.

A hand on his chin brought his attention back to Haruka, but Eli couldn’t bring himself to look at him.

“You don’t have to look at me, but I can’t let you believe I would ever think less of you over that—or anything.”

“Anything?” Eli tried to shove a note of levity into his voice. “What if I liked to hit people with my car for fun?”

Haruka buried his face in Eli’s hair and said, “I’d get you a better car.”

Eli laughed and finally allowed himself to look at Haruka. “You’re obsessed.” He brushed a strand of hair away from his boyfriend’s face.

Haruka shrugged as if he couldn’t be bothered to deny it.

“Do you know why I blanked out like that?”

Haruka nodded.

“Does it have something to do with why we’re on an airplane?”

Haruka nodded.

“You’re afraid if you tell me, I’m going to freak out again, aren’t you?”

“Yes.”

Okay, that was fair. He didn’t like it, but it was a reasonable reaction to have. Especially since Eli hadn’t told him it was a possibility. It must have been scary as hell.

“Scary, yes.” Haruka nodded as he followed Eli’s train of thought.

“Is there a time when you’d be comfortable telling me? Because I really should know at some point.”

“I’d rather wait until we get to Japan.”

“We’re going to Japan?!”

Eli had thought maybe they were going somewhere close-ish, like Montreal, or Florida, but he hadn’t taken into account Haruka’s extra-ass personality. How stupid of him not to take that into consideration.

“You really should have.” Haruka agreed. “And you should keep your voice down if you don’t want people to think I’ve kidnapped you.”

“Feel free to kidnap me to Japan any time you want.” Eli shifted his weight because the side of the cubicle was digging into his left ass cheek. “This thing is a bit snug for two people, isn’t it?”

“Do you want your own?” Haruka asked carefully.

Eli considered. “How long do we have until we land?”

Haruka checked his phone. “Three hours until we change planes in London.”

The next cubicle was diagonal and seemed far away, but the newly forming bruise on Eli’s ass made him think it was still a solid option, even if for a little while. “Is that one mine?”

Haruka nodded, not looking particularly enthused about Eli crawling out of his lap, but he didn’t protest, until they parted and—

Wrongwrongwrong

They locked eyes at the same time, both with twin looks of surprise. Eli scrambled back into Haruka’s lap at the same time Haruka reached out to drag him back down. As soon as they touched, his internal alarm cut off. He was engulfed in the same warm, happy feeling he’d been enjoying when he’d woken up.

After a minute, Eli said tentatively, “So . . . that was new.”
